FWIW, XFCE does work from a Minimal install without needing a prior installation of GNOME on xf86_64. I know this because XFCE is my standard desktop (GNOME 3 being the Resource Hog of the Century that it is). My steps to get there are:

	yum install epel-release 
	yum groupinstall “X window system”
	yum groupinstall “XFCE”
	systemctl set-target graphical.target
